Агуулгын хүснэгт:
Видео: Эсгий бичил: битийн нэрийн тэмдэг - гар урлал + кодлох!: 6 алхам (зурагтай)
2024 Зохиолч: John Day | [email protected]. Хамгийн сүүлд өөрчлөгдсөн: 2024-01-30 11:02
Зуны зусланд танд хэрэгтэй хамгийн чухал зүйл бол дажгүй нэрийн тэмдэг юм!
Эдгээр заавар нь танд BBC -ийн микро: битийг хэрхэн хэн болохыг харуулахын тулд хэрхэн яаж програмчлах, дараа нь эсгий тэмдгийг бий болгох, өөрчлөхийг зааж өгөх болно.
1 ба 2-р алхамууд нь микро: битийг програмчлахтай холбоотой бөгөөд та текст дээр суурилсан MicroPython (Алхам 1) эсвэл чирж буулгах MakeCode (2-р алхам) -ыг ашиглах эсэхээ сонгох хэрэгтэй.
3-6 -р алхам бол эсгий тэмдэг хийх тухай юм - та үүнийг нэгтгэхийн тулд цавуу (4 -р алхам) эсвэл утас (5 -р алхам) ашиглах эсэхээ сонгох хэрэгтэй.
Энэхүү үйл ажиллагаа нь 10-13 насны залуучуудад зориулан манай роботын зуны зуслан болох Robocamp 2019-ийн 1 дэх өдрийн нэг хэсэг юм.
Хангамж
Алхам 1-2 (Програмчлал):
- BBC микро: жаахан
- USB -ээс microUSB дата кабель
- Компьютер
3-6 алхам (Эсгий тэмдэг):
- Мэдэрсэн
- Халуун цавуу буу
- микро: битийн батерейны багц
- (заавал биш) лазер таслагч
- (заавал биш) хэвлэх загварууд
- (заавал биш) PVA цавуу
- (заавал биш) хатгамалын утас, зүү, хайч
Алхам 1: BBC Micro: bit програмчлах - MicroPython ашиглах
Хэрэв та оронд нь MakeCode ашиглахыг хүсвэл энэ алхамыг алгасаарай
Та өөрийн micro: bit -д зориулж MicroPython кодыг бичих хэд хэдэн сонголт байна:
- Му, эндээс татаж аваад суулгаж болно:
- Онлайн засварлагчийг эндээс олж болно:
- Edublocks, блок дээр суурилсан онлайн редакторыг эндээс олж болно:
Эдгээр заавар нь таныг Му -г ашиглаж байна гэж үзнэ
Му -г нээгээд микро: битээ компьютертээ залгаарай. Му таныг микро: бит ашиглаж байгааг хүлээн зөвшөөрч, micro: bit 'Mode' -г сонгоно уу, гэхдээ хэрэв тийм биш бол гараар солино уу (Зураг #1).
Эдгээр кодын мөрүүдийг Му руу бичнэ үү:
микробит импортоос *
while True: display.scroll ('Сайн уу')
Му -ийн хэрэгслийн самбараас 'Flash' товчийг дарж шинэ кодоо micro: bit рүү илгээнэ үү.
Micro: bit -ийг залгаагүй л бол энэ нь ажиллахгүй болно
Микро арын шар гэрэл: бит анивчиж эхэлнэ. Үүнийг дуусмагц таны кодыг шилжүүлсэн болно.
Та одоо 'Сайн байна уу' гэсэн мессежийг өөрийн микро: битийн дэлгэцэн дээр гүйлгэх ёстой.
Энэ нь үүрд үргэлжлэх болно, учир нь 'while True' нь давталтын давталт юм. 'Display.scroll' -ээс өмнөх догол мөр (хэвтээ зай) нь энэ мөр нь үүрдийн давталтын дотор байгааг илтгэнэ.
Хэрэв таны кодод алдаа гарсан бол micro: bit нь таны хүссэн кодын оронд алдааны мессежийг харуулах болно!
Алдаа аль мөрийн дугаар дээр байгааг олж мэдэхийн тулд энэ зурвасыг уншиж үзээрэй, дараа нь кодоо дибаг хийгээрэй.
Шалгах:
- зөв бичих
- Том үсэгнүүд
-
хоёр цэг:
догол мөр
Кодоо засаад 'Сайн уу' гэж гүйлгэхийн оронд таны нэрийг гүйлгэх болно.
Зөвлөгөө: Харуулах зурвас нь хаалт болон ярианы тэмдэг/апострофын аль алинд байх ёстой!
Одоо кодоо өргөжүүлэхийн тулд
Таны бичсэн кодын доор догол мөрийг хадгалж, таны шинэ кодыг гогцоонд оруулахын тулд дараах мөрүүдийг нэмнэ үү.
display.show (Зураг. HAPPY)
унтах (500)
"Унтах" нь чухал бөгөөд энэ нь давталтыг хэт хурдан давтахаас сэргийлдэг. Үүнгүйгээр зураг тэр дороо алга болох тул та харах боломжгүй болно.
Үүнийг ажиллуулсны дараа өөр зургуудыг туршиж үзээрэй. Миний хувийн дуртай зүйл бол DUCK!
Боломжтой зургуудын жагсаалтыг эндээс олж болно:
Кодоо өргөжүүлэх зарим санааг авахын тулд, жишээ нь micro: bit товчлууруудыг ашиглан хавсаргасан тусламжийн хуудсыг татаж авна уу. Оролт ба гаралтын хуудаснаас эхэлж, төслийн санаа руу шилжээрэй.
Дараагийн алхам нь MakeCode засварлагчийн эдгээр зааврыг давтана. Энэ алхамыг алгасаад эсгий тэмдгээ хийхийн тулд 3 -р алхам руу орно уу.
Зөвлөмж болгож буй:
Vex -д зориулсан Modkit -д өнгө ангилагчийг хэрхэн кодлох вэ: 7 алхам
Vex -ийн Modkit дээр өнгө ялгахыг хэрхэн яаж кодлох вэ: Сайн байна уу, энэ хичээлээр та Modxit -д өнгөт бөмбөг ангилагчийг хэрхэн кодлох талаар сурах болно.Та үүнийг хийж, таашаал авна гэж найдаж байна! Pls надад саналаа өгөөрэй
IOS кодын блок ашиглан кодлох: 6 алхам
IOS кодын блок ашиглан кодлох: iOS -тэй кодлох нь iOS төхөөрөмжөө автоматжуулах, мэдээ авах, кибер дайн эхлүүлэх, мессеж бичих хуваарь гаргах өвөрмөц арга юм. Энэхүү зааварчилгааны хувьд бид кибер дайн, ялангуяа найз нөхөд, найзуудаа спамлахад анхаарлаа хандуулах болно
Adafruit Feather NRF52 гаалийн хяналт, кодлох шаардлагагүй: 8 алхам (зурагтай)
Adafruit Feather NRF52 гаалийн хяналт, кодлох шаардлагагүй: 2019 оны 4 -р сарын 23 -ны өдрийг шинэчлэх - Зөвхөн Arduino millis () ашиглан огноо/цагийн графикийг үзэхийн тулд Millis () ба PfodApp ашиглан Arduino Date/Time Plotting/Logging -ийг үзнэ үү Хамгийн сүүлийн үеийн үнэгүй pfodDesigner V3.0.3610+ үүсгэсэн Өгөгдөл, огноо, цагийг харьцуулахын тулд Arduino -ийн ноорог зургийг бөглөнө үү
Робот Гонг: Борлуулалт ба бүтээгдэхүүний геекст зориулсан Хакатон төслийн эцсийн санаа (кодлох шаардлагагүй): 17 алхам (зурагтай)
Робот Гонг: Борлуулалт ба бүтээгдэхүүний геекст зориулсан Хакатоны төслийн эцсийн санаа (Кодлох шаардлагагүй): Имэйлээр өдөөгдсөн робот хөгжимт гонг бүтээцгээе. Энэ нь танд автоматаар имэйл дохио өгөх боломжийг олгодог. шинэ код гарах үед деа
"Явган аялалын дэвтэр" -ийг хэрхэн кодлох вэ: 5 алхам (зурагтай)
"Явган аялагчийн дэвтэр" -ийг хэрхэн кодлох вэ: Хүмүүс явган аялал гэх мэт өөрт хэрэгтэй хоббигоо дургүйцдэг. Гэхдээ та явган аялалдаа хэрхэн дурсамжаа хадгалдаг вэ? Зураг бол сонголт. Энэ төхөөрөмж нь аяллын өгөгдлийн архив болох өөр сонголтыг зөвшөөрөх болно. Тухайн хүн